I wrote an applet displaying symbols with tooltip features and URL
links, on a PNG image as background map.
All worked fine, but my customers didn't want to load the JRE and I
had to compile with the Jdk1.1.7B.
After some little modifications all is well again except that the map
doesn't show.
If I use a JPEG image I have no problem, but I have a lot of generated
PNG image to use!
Am I missing something? Or is it impossible to draw PNG image with the
JDK 1.1?
Thanks for help.
